バックアップテーブルからデータを復元する方法は、Oracleではどのようになりますか?
Oracleデータベースは、バックアップテーブルを使用してデータを復元することができます。以下は具体的な手順です:
- バックアップテーブルの構造と同じ構造の一時テーブルを作成する。
- バックアップテーブルからデータを取得して、それを元に一時テーブルを作成します。
- バックアップテーブルからデータを一時テーブルに挿入します。
- バックアップテーブルからすべてのデータを一時テーブルに挿入します。
- 原表のバックアップを作成するか、削除する。
- original_tableからすべての行を選択してbackup_table_backupとしてテーブルを作成する;
もしくは
original_tableを削除する。 - 一時的なテーブルを元のテーブルの名前に変更します。
- 一時的なテーブルを「オリジナルのテーブル」としてリネームします。
上記の手順を実行することで、バックアップテーブルからデータを元のテーブルに復元することができます。このプロセスを実行する前に、復元したいデータがバックアップテーブルに存在し、バックアップテーブルと元のテーブルの構造が同じであることを確認してください。